shed
n
(often in compounds 常用以構成復合詞) one-storey building used for storing things, sheltering animals, vehicles, etc or as a workshop (用以儲物、 關牲口、 停車輛等或作車間的)平房, 棚: a `tool-shed 工具房
a `wood-shed 柴房 * a `coal-shed 煤庫
a `cattle-shed 牲口棚
an `engine-shed 機車庫
a `bicycle-shed 自行車棚. =>illus at App 1 見附錄1插圖, page vii. Cf 參看 hut.
shed v (-dd-; pt, pp shed)
1 [Tn] lose (sth) by its falling off; let (sth) fall or come off 使(某物)脫落、 剝落、 蛻下或脫下
Trees shed their leaves and flowers shed their petals. 到時候樹就落葉、 花就掉瓣.
Some kinds of deer shed their horns. 鹿有些種類能脫換鹿角.
The snake sheds its skin regularly. 蛇到時候會蛻皮.
The lorry has shed its load, ie Its load has accidentally fallen off onto the road. 那輛卡車把貨物掉在路上了.
2 [Tn] (fml 文) allow (sth) to pour out 使(某物)流出
shed tears, ie weep 流淚
shed blood, ie wound or kill another person or other people 流血(使他人受傷或喪命)
shed one's blood, ie be wounded or killed 流血(受傷或被殺死).
3 [Tn] take or throw (sth) off; remove 去掉(某物); 除掉
shedding one's clothes on a hot day 天熱時脫掉衣服
The duck's feathers shed water immediately. 鴨子的羽毛沾不住水.
(fig 比喻) You must learn to shed (ie get rid of) your inhibitions. 你應該盡量擺脫抑制心態.
4 [Tn, Tn.pr]
~ sth (on sb/sth) spread or send sth out 散發出(某物)
a fire shedding warmth 向外散熱的火
The lamp shed soft light on the desk. 臺燈柔和的光線照射在桌面上.
(fig 比喻) She sheds happiness all around her. 她煥發著喜悅的神采.
5 (idm 習語) cast/shed/throw light on sth => light1.
